Transaction 103ebd757c9144a5e0093a7eef5a0ef6393ec1780de5bb8b797a6788f3980d04
1 Input
1 Output
-
103ebd757c9144a5e0093a7eef5a0ef6393ec1780de5bb8b797a6788f3980d04:0
- value
- 7131747
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7cf670f69c28a9af0034fccee07b82b09570ef6
- address
- bc1qul8kwrmfc29f4uqrflxwupac9vy4wrhketkeya